Gujarat High Court grants clearance for commencement of land acquisition for Mumbai-Ahmedabad bullet train

The Gujarat High Court granted clearance for commencement of the land acquisition process for the Mumbai-Ahmedabad high speed rail (HSR) corridor project on September 19, 2019. The project was facing roadblocks in implementation due to protests by farmers against land acquisition. Following this, the high court had directed the Japan International Cooperation Agency (JICA) to conduct a social impact assessment for the project. The project involves development of the 508 km Mumbai-Ahmedabad HSR corridor in Maharashtra and Gujarat at an investment of Rs 1,080 billion. It will be implemented by a special purpose vehicle – National High Speed Rail Corporation Limited – incorporated by the MoR and the Maharashtra and Gujarat governments with equity stake of 50:25:25 respectively.
